1988 pont bonn. 3.8 i get engine code 22. tps low voltage. replaced the tps, old one was stuck open. now i get code 22 and 2100 rpm`s idle. replaced iac, no help. set pintle at proper distance, drive at 40mph, idle goes up to 2100 rpms. 22 is the only code. thank you

Do you have a scan tool? if so what does the TPS voltage read at idle? These engines should have a low reading of arounf .30-.40 volt at idle. If you do not have a scan tool do you have a volt meter? If so check to make sure you have the 5 volts on one wire and the ground for the sensor on the other. The 3'rd wire on the connector is the siganl back to the engine computer. You'll need a wiring diagarm for this car to tell which wire is which. If you indeed have the 5 volt and gound at the sensor then the issue is with the return wire back to the computer or the computer it's self doesn't see the return signal back. Due to this code setting the engine for some reason is racing at 2100 RPm's. The Iac is not going to be the issue If that were the case I think it would set a code 35? Idle speed code. Good luck :)
